Gramin Dak Sevak Selection Process 2019

 

The Gramin Dak Sevak Selection will not include any written or online exam. The selection will only be based on the candidate’s class 10 marks. Go through the points given below to learn about the GDS selection process.
  1. Gramin dak Sevak Selection Process will only be based on the candidate’s 10th standard marks.
  2. The marks scored by the candidate will be rounded off to the accuracy of 4 decimals to prepare the Gramin Dak Sevak merit list.
  3. There will be no weightage given to candidates having higher qualification, past experience and service knowledge. The selection will only be based on merit (marks in class 10).
  4. If two candidates have scored the same mark then the officials will be prioritizing the content based on the following criteria:
    The candidate higher in age will be preferred.
     After that, preference will be given in the order of ST female, SC female, OBC female, EWS female, UR female, ST Male, SC Male, OBC male, EWS male, UR male.

 

Gramin Dak Sevak Selection Criteria/ Eligibility Criteria

 

Educational Qualification: The candidates must be have passed class 10 with Mathematics and English as a compulsory or elective subject. Candidates must have passed all the subjects from any recognized Board of School Education by the Government of India/State Governments/ Union Territories in India.

Computer knowledge: Candidates must have a basic knowledge of computer. Candidates need to produce  Basic Computer Training Course Certificate with a minimum period of 60 days. However, this can be relaxed if the candidate has studied computer as a subject in class 10, 12 or any higher educational level. In such a case, a separate certificate will not be insisted upon.

Candidates need to go through the GDS eligibility criteria before filling the GDS application process. The GDS selection criteria are as follows:
Age Criteria: The candidate’s age must be between 18 to 40 years as on October 10, 2019.
Besides that, there is also a provision for relaxation in the upper age limit for certain categories. The GDs age relaxation criteria are as follows:


SC / ST 5 Years
OBC 3 Years
PWD 10 Years
PWD + OBC 13 Years
PWD + SC/ ST 15 Years

Coronavirus: Govt suspends CBSE board exams, JEE Mains and university exams


~ CBSE postpones class 10, 12 board exams in view of coronavirus; to be rescheduled after 31 March   

~ 'While maintenance of academic calendar and exam schedule is important, equally important is safety and security of students,' says HRD Secretary

 

 

New Delhi: The Indian government on Wednesday ordered cancellation of all exams, including CBSE board and the joint entrance exam (JEE) of the IITs in the wake of spreading coronavirus in the country.
The Ministry of Human Resources Development issued a directive to all education regulators and central-run CBSE to postpone the exams and evaluation of papers for the time being to maintain required precautions. Mint has seen the order.
"Since JEE main may require travel by examinees...and the dates may clash with rescheduled CBSE and other board exams, therefore JEE main should be rescheduled and new dates of the JEE mains will be announced on 31.3.2020 after reassessment of the situation," stated the order issued by the HRD Secretary Amit Khare. "While maintenance of academic calendar and exam schedule is important, equally important is safety and security of students who are appearing in various examinations as also of their teachers and parents," Khare said in the official communication.

With this order all universities exams, the ongoing CBSE board exam for class 10 and 12, national open school exam and JEE main exam stand postponed till further orders.
The government has asked authorities to communicate with students and institutions on the development and update them regularly.
More than a dozen states have closed schools and colleges and others are expected to follow suit as India reports at least 151 cases of Covid-19.

KOLKATA: An 18-year-old man, who recently returned from England, tested positive for novel coronavirus on Tuesday, making it the first confirmed case in West Bengal, a senior official of the state government said.

He started showing symptoms of COVID-19 since morning, following which he was admitted to the isolation ward of the Beliaghata ID hospital here, they said.

The man, who had gone to the UK for higher studies, had returned on Sunday.

"His swabs were collected and sent for examination. The reports revealed he contracted novel coronavirus," the official said.

The man's mother, who is a senior state government official, his father and their driver have been quarantined at a newly-set up facilty in Rajarhat area.

255 Indians in Iran infected with Covid-19, Centre tells Lok Sabha
 
The Ministry of External Affairs (MEA), in a written reply to a question in Lok Sabha, has said 276 Indians are infected with coronavirus abroad. These include 255 in Iran and 12 in UAE, five in Italy, and one each in Hong Kong, Kuwait, Rwanda, and Sri Lanka.
